Orcas & Dolphins: Rare Joint Hunt Captured on Video!

Orca-Dolphin Alliances: A Glimpse into the Future of Collaborative Hunting

Forget everything you thought you knew about predator-prey dynamics. Recent research reveals a stunning collaboration unfolding off the coast of British Columbia: killer whales are seemingly enlisting the help of dolphins to hunt salmon. This isn’t just a curious observation; it’s a potential window into how animal intelligence and cooperative strategies are evolving in response to environmental pressures, and it could reshape our understanding of marine ecosystems.

The Unexpected Partnership: How It Works

Marine ecologist Sarah Fortune and her team at Dalhousie University initially noticed an unusual pattern. Fish-eating killer whales (Orcinus orca) and Pacific white-sided dolphins (Lagenorhynchus obliquidens) weren’t competing for the same salmon schools. Instead, they appeared to be… coordinating. Drone footage and underwater recordings confirmed their suspicions. Dolphins, utilizing their superior echolocation abilities, perform deep dives, effectively scouting for salmon. The orcas then follow, leveraging this information to execute the hunt. Sometimes, the whales share their catch with the dolphins, offering them access to salmon they couldn’t otherwise consume.

Echolocation as a Shared Resource

“If you have other animals that are also echolocating, able to track elusive prey that’s avoiding being eaten, then it could be beneficial to have multiple sonar-scanning animals to help keep track of where that fish is,” explains Fortune. This highlights a key principle: information sharing can dramatically increase hunting success. The dolphins’ echolocation acts as an extended sensory network for the orcas, while the orcas’ strength and hunting prowess benefit the dolphins.

Beyond Salmon: The Potential for Widespread Interspecies Cooperation

This isn’t an isolated incident. Marine mammal specialist Heather Hill, of St. Mary’s University, notes that interspecies cooperation in foraging is more common than previously believed. “There are a number of instances in which there’s interspecific cooperation or coordination of activities for foraging purposes among many animals including marine mammals.” But the level of apparent organization observed between orcas and dolphins is particularly remarkable. It begs the question: are we underestimating the complexity of animal communication and collaboration?

Technological Advances Unveiling Hidden Behaviors

For decades, observing these kinds of interactions was impossible. Now, thanks to advancements in drone technology, underwater cameras, and acoustic monitoring, scientists are finally able to witness these behaviors firsthand. As Hill points out, “advancing technologies…will really open up our eyes to see just how often these things happen.” This suggests that the orca-dolphin alliance may be just the tip of the iceberg, with countless other interspecies collaborations waiting to be discovered.

Protecting Collaborative Ecosystems

However, this newfound understanding also carries a responsibility. Human activities – noise pollution, overfishing, and climate change – are all disrupting marine ecosystems. These disruptions could severely impact the delicate balance that allows for such collaborations to flourish. Protecting salmon populations, reducing ocean noise, and mitigating climate change are crucial steps in preserving these remarkable interspecies relationships.
